选择Vue表格组件的重要性
Vue是一种流行的JavaScript框架,它提供了一组强大的工具和组件,用于构建现代化的Web应用程序。在Vue中,表格组件是非常常见和重要的组件之一。选择适合的Vue表格组件可以显著提高开发效率,增强用户体验,并简化数据展示和管理的过程。
考虑因素
在选择Vue表格组件时,有几个关键的考虑因素需要考虑:
1. 功能需求:确保所选组件能够满足项目的功能需求。关注组件是否支持排序、筛选、分页等常见的数据操作功能。
2. 可定制性:选择具有丰富的配置选项和API的组件,以便根据项目的特定需求进行定制。这样可以确保表格组件能够与项目的UI和功能需求相匹配。
3. 性能:对于大型数据集和复杂的交互,性能是一个关键问题。选择能够高效地处理大数据量和快速响应用户操作的组件。
常见的Vue表格组件
以下是一些常见的Vue表格组件的介绍:
1. Element UI
Element UI是一套基于Vue的桌面端组件库,提供了丰富的界面组件,包括表格组件。它具有灵活的配置项和丰富的功能,可以满足大多数项目的需求。Element UI的文档和示例丰富,方便开发者学习和使用。
2. Vue Good Table
Vue Good Table是一个轻量级的、易于使用和高度可定制的表格组件。它提供了丰富的功能,包括排序、筛选和分页等功能。Vue Good Table还支持自定义模板和样式,以实现更高的定制性。
3. Vuetify
Vuetify是基于Material Design的Vue组件库,包含了一个功能强大的表格组件。它具有丰富的样式和交互效果,并支持排序、筛选、分页和编辑等常见功能。Vuetify还提供了一套漂亮的界面主题,使项目的UI更加吸引人。
4. Vue Data Tables
Vue Data Tables是一个灵活的、高度可定制的表格组件,支持各种常见的数据操作功能。它具有良好的性能和优化选项,适用于处理大型数据集。Vue Data Tables还提供了灵活的API和丰富的文档,使开发者能够快速上手和定制。
决策与总结
在选择Vue表格组件时,首先要明确项目的功能需求,并评估所选组件是否能够满足这些需求。然后,考虑组件的可定制性和性能,选择一个适合项目的表格组件。根据项目的实际情况,可以选择Element UI、Vue Good Table、Vuetify或Vue Data Tables等优秀的Vue表格组件,以提高开发效率和用户体验。